## Onboarding: Flaky Integration Tests — Tollbridge Payments

For the weekly sync: the Tollbridge payments service has ~6 flaky integration tests, all in the settlement suite. Root cause is a shared sandbox ledger that isn't reset between runs. Workaround: retag with `@serial` until the fixture rewrite lands. Don't mute them — they've caught two real race conditions. New folks: the sandbox vault needs unlocking on first run, using the recovery passphrase provided below.

vault phrase of fawip-kawef = istix-frador

**Q: What's the deal with the ticket-pricing experiment everyone mentions in standup?**

A: That's Project Gullwing — we're testing dynamic pricing tiers for Brimford Arena events. Half of visitors see the standard grid, half see the adaptive one. Don't panic if prices look weird in staging; that's expected. Never tweak the bucketing config without pinging the Pricing pod first, since it invalidates the whole cohort. All the experiment parameters and current results live on the page below.

wiki page, kahog-hahig: https://vault.zemvargrid.internal/display/deploy/repo/settings/merge_requests/job/settings/6f3b933774dbc5320a4daa18

# Break-Glass Access: Zero-Downtime Schema Migrations

Support staff may need break-glass access to the Marrowfield migration controller if a dual-write phase stalls mid-cutover. Normal flow: Veldt staging applies the expand step, backfill runs, then contract. If the controller freezes between expand and contract, production stays consistent but stuck. Break-glass access lets you resume or roll back the migration manually. Use it only when the on-call lead at Osprey Hollow confirms the stall. The break-glass recovery passphrase follows below.

vault phrase of fahip-bagag = drudor-ulays-zoreth-fenir-rusiel-jorir-ulair-joreth-ulavan-ralael